A Fire Lieutenant supervises firefighting teams, manages emergency responses, and ensures safety protocols are followed while providing training and public education.
Responsibilities
- Supervision : Oversee the daily operations of a firefighting team, including assigning tasks and evaluating performance. Manage personnel during emergency responses and ensure all safety protocols are adhered to.
- Emergency Response : Respond to fire, medical, and hazardous materials incidents, taking command and control until relieved by a superior officer. Participate in direct firefighting activities and emergency medical care.
- Training and Development : Conduct training sessions for new firefighters and ongoing training for existing staff. Educate team members on firefighting techniques, equipment operation, and emergency medical procedures.
- Public Education : Engage with the community to promote fire safety and prevention. Conduct public demonstrations, station tours, and educational programs.
- Administrative Duties : Maintain records, prepare reports, and ensure compliance with departmental policies and procedures. Involve in equipment inspections and maintenance.
Qualifications
- 5+ years of experience in the field.
- HS or GED.
- Must meet Emergency Services Certification Program (F&ESCP) standards.
- Fire Officer I.
- Firefighter II.
- Driver Operator.
- Hazardous Materials Operations.
- Technical Rescue.
- EMT – Basic.
- Fire Inspector I (Desired).
- Fire Instructor I (Desired).
